Hartshead
Village
Photo: Humphrey Bolton,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Hartshead is a village in the Kirklees district of West Yorkshire, England, 3.7 miles west of Dewsbury and near to Hartshead Moor. The village has pre-Norman Conquest origins; the Walton Cross is believed to be dated from the 11th century.
